The Harmony-Preston Valley
State Trail starts right behind
Harmony’s Visitor Center. It
connects Harmony to the Root
River Trail system with over 60
miles of recreational trail! This DNR-maintained trail allows
biking, walking, cross-country skiing, hiking and rollerblading.
The trail travels through lovely countryside and amongst the
wildlife, passing through a variety of wooded areas, pastoral
farm sites, rolling hills and near spring-fed Camp Creek.
The trail head features a picnic shelter, playground, parking
lot and visitor center.
Cave Exploration
Harmony is located within the Driftless Area of the Upper
Midwest. This region was not covered by glaciers during the most
recent ice age over 12,000 years ago. As a result, the landscape in
our region is unique from the rest of the state. The countryside is
rich with bluffs, rolling hills, springs, creeks, sinkholes and caves.
Two main caves are Niagara Cave, just south of Harmony, and
Mystery Cave, located in nearby Forestville State Park.
Niagara Cave is consistently rated one of the top-10 caves in the
United States.
